How To Make Bonfire Cupcakes

Ingredients

Cupcakes:

  • 1 box chocolate cake mix
  • 1 cup buttermilk
  • 1/2 cup oil
  • 3 large eggs
  • 1 tsp espresso powder

Nutella Whipped Cream Filling:

  • 1 cup heavy whipping cream, cold
  • 2 tbsp powdered sugar
  • 1/2 cup Nutella

Cream Cheese Frosting:

  • 8 oz (1 block) cream cheese, softened
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 2 cups powdered sugar
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• Orange food coloring or red and yellow food colouring (20 yellow and 6 red)

Decorations:

  • Wafer sticks (like Pirouline or any rolled wafer cookies)
  • Mini marshmallows
  • Toothpicks

Step-by-Step Guide

1. Make the Cupcakes:

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C) and line cupcake pans with liners.

In a large bowl, mix together the cake mix, buttermilk, oil, eggs, and espresso powder until smooth (about 2 minutes).

Fill cupcake liners about 2/3 full.

Bake for 18–20 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Let cupcakes cool completely.

2. Make the Nutella Filling:

In a cold mixing bowl, whip the heavy cream with the powdered sugar until soft peaks form.

Add the Nutella and continue whipping until stiff peaks form.

Transfer filling to a piping bag with a round tip (or a zip-top bag with the corner snipped).

3. Fill the Cupcakes:

Using a small knife or cupcake corer, remove a small plug from the center of each cupcake.

Pipe the Nutella whipped cream filling into the center of each cupcake.

4. Make the Cream Cheese Frosting:

Beat the cream cheese and butter together until smooth and creamy.

Gradually add the powdered sugar, beating well after each addition.

Add vanilla extract.

Mix in orange food coloring until you reach your desired shade.

5. Frost the Cupcakes:

Pipe the orange cream cheese frosting on top of each filled cupcake, creating a small “bonfire flame” shape.

6. Decorate the Bonfires:

Break the wafer sticks into shorter pieces (about 2 inches long) to make “logs.”

Arrange 3–4 wafer pieces leaning around the frosting like a little campfire.

Thread two mini marshmallows onto a toothpick.

Stick the marshmallow “roasting stick” into the cupcake, nestling it between the frosting and wafer logs.

FAQ:

Q: Can I make these cupcakes ahead of time?

A: Yes! You can bake and fill the cupcakes 1–2 days ahead. Store them in the fridge in an airtight container. Frost and decorate the day you plan to serve for the best look and texture.

Q: Can I freeze the cupcakes?

A: You can freeze the unfrosted, unfilled cupcakes. Thaw completely before filling and
frosting. The whipped cream filling and cream cheese frosting don’t freeze well once
assembled.

Q: What can I use instead of wafer sticks for the campfire logs?

A: Thin pretzel sticks or even chocolate-covered biscuit sticks (like Pocky) work well too!

Q: Can I color the frosting differently?

A: Definitely! Red, yellow, or a mix of orange and yellow piped together would also look
great for a flame effect.

Q: What if I don’t have a cupcake corer?

A: Just use a small sharp knife to cut out a small cone-shaped center from the cupcake. It works perfectly!
